Technical Specifications
  • Model: PM891 (PM891K01, Part No:3BSE053240R1)

  • Series: AC800M Controller for System 800xA

  • CPU: 32‑bit RISC processor, 450MHz

  • Memory: 256MB RAM, built‑in Flash memory, SD card slot

  • Supply: 24V DC

  • Interfaces: Dual isolated Ethernet ports, isolated COM4 serial port, CEX‑Bus, optical ModuleBus

  • Operating Temperature: 0℃ ~ +55℃

  • Applicable System: ABB System800xA, AC800M DCS, S800 I/O system

  • Features: Integrated all‑in‑one unit, no separate TP830 baseplate; supports 7 clusters of S800 I/O modules; supports full CPU hot‑standby redundancy

PM891 is an all‑in‑one high‑performance processor unit for ABB AC800M control platform under System 800xA architecture. Compliant with IEC61131‑3 standard, it supports multiple programming languages to handle large‑scale process control, sequence interlock logic and complex analog closed‑loop regulation. It adopts integrated hardware design without separate baseplate, simplifying cabinet layout and installation work.
This CPU supports complete 1:1 hot‑standby redundancy covering CPU, CEX‑Bus, communication interfaces and S800 I/O, achieving fast bumpless switchover for high‑availability continuous‑production sites. Dual isolated Ethernet ports and isolated serial port connect control network, field instruments and engineering tools. The optical ModuleBus can connect up to seven S800 I/O clusters, and CEX‑Bus supports expansion of additional communication interface modules. Equipped with SD card slot for program backup and firmware update. Fully EMC‑certified rugged hardware ensures stable long‑time operation under harsh plant‑site environments.
Typical applications cover thermal power, petrochemical, pulp & paper and large‑scale process manufacturing automation.
